How much do driver ass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for driver assistant in Modoc, IN is $15.58,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.94 and $16.83 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a driver assistant?

As a driver assistant, you help truck drivers with all aspect of their jobs, barring driving the truck itself. Although you do not typically drive, you are responsible for road safety, safe cargo stowage, and occasional product assembly. You often work independently to load and unload goods from trucks at the receiving company. Becoming a driver assistant does not require you have formal qualifications or education, but prior experience in warehouse environments can set you ahead of other candidates. Duties typically include handling heavy loads, working flexible hours, and performing regular safety inspections. Most driver’s assistants use the skills and experience they gain to move on to a career as a driver, or a supervisory position within a warehouse.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a driver ass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Driver Assistant, you need physical stamina, basic logistical knowledge,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with GPS devices, route planning software, and handheld scanners is typically required. Strong teamwork, effective communication, and reliability are important soft skills in this role. These abilities ensure timely deliveries, support driver efficiency, and help maintain a smooth and safe transport operation.

What are the typical challenges faced by a driver assistant during daily routes?

Driver Assistants often encounter challenges such as navigating heavy traffic, managing time efficiently to meet tight delivery schedules, and handling heavy or awkward packages safely. They work closely with drivers to ensure smooth loading and unloading, maintain accurate delivery records, and provide excellent customer service at each stop. Adaptability and strong communication skills are key, as routes and tasks can change unexpectedly due to weather or customer requests.

What is the work of a driver assistant?

A driver assistant supports the driver by helping with tasks such as navigation, loading and unloading cargo, maintaining vehicle cleanliness, and ensuring safety protocols are followed. They may also assist with communication, document handling, and basic vehicle maintenance, often working in environments that require good communication skills and attention to detail.
